Arleen Jones

MOUNT VERNON — Arleen Jones, 80, of Mount Vernon, formerly of Fredericktown, died Tuesday, March 18, 2008, at the Autumn Healthcare in Mount Vernon.

Arleen was born July 16, 1927, in Fredericktown to Foster and Maxine (Lafever) Auten and had spent her lifetime in the Fredericktown area. She graduated from Fredericktown High School as valedictorian of the class of 1945. She had been employed as the office manager at Edwards Sheet Metal in Fredericktown for many years.

Arleen was a lifelong member and had served as financial secretary for over 40 years at the Fredericktown United Methodist Church. She had been active with the United Methodist Women, and had taught the Tru-Lo-So class at the church for many years. She had served on the Fredericktown Area Development Foundation and the Fredericktown Alumni Association. Arleen loved to bowl and participated in several bowling leagues at Trio Lanes in Fredericktown until she was no longer strong enough to hold a bowling ball.

Surviving are her daughters and son-in-laws, Debbie and Phil McNally of McArthur, Connie and Jim Carpenter of Fredericktown, and Bethanne and Thom McManus of Newark; nine grandchildren; 15 great-grandchildren; her sister, Jene Scott of Mount Vernon; and twin sister, Eileen Bell of Berea.
